Transaction 28aece109c84ca01f7627bf633fdd1650203f227b92b645e1b52cc1efcf4a8a3

1 Input
2 Outputs
  • 28aece109c84ca01f7627bf633fdd1650203f227b92b645e1b52cc1efcf4a8a3:0
  • value  1122007
    address  1JJPM8Me5yNaBhwoCMB1EXVMfZMQUSvBgJ
  • 28aece109c84ca01f7627bf633fdd1650203f227b92b645e1b52cc1efcf4a8a3:1
  • value  6019004
    address  1BhioeuueLc4osQkRwgxHEEat49h6r7FzW